Output e3f78db59eb23506b5b38d5614721c1c1b2341bddd997425836c196e51d412fa:15

value
812993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3f72870f07191042b41ad2da285e5a26ef3799f7 OP_EQUAL
address
37UVh9KrDPDgfYiofRuEMMYsHjpx6Ucw39
transaction
e3f78db59eb23506b5b38d5614721c1c1b2341bddd997425836c196e51d412fa
spent
true